OTA 2019: Posterior tilt ≥20° predicts risk of future arthroplasty in Garden I/II hip fractures

Hip fractures are an exceedingly common injury. Much new evidence has been established through international randomized controlled trials which has helped to inform their management. The management of Garden I and II (non-displaced or minimally displaced) fractures remains unclear in the elderly. The authors performed a secondary analysis of data from the FAITH trial to assess risk factors for subsequent arthroplasty after fixation of Garden I and II fractures in the elderly. 555 patients were included in the sample. The authors found that posterior tilt ≥20° was a significant predictor for risk of future arthroplasty, and may be considered a reason for primary arthroplasty in this population.
